6.
Control of fixed LO-Level
6.1
To check 2nd LO-level, cap C20 (22pF) has to be removed and 50Ohm Coax-cable has to be connected to -
13dB attenuator of output. Connect other end of coax cable with adequate test analyzer.
6.2
Adjust test analyzer to 1.35 GHz center frequency; the LO-level to be measured has to be -17dBm (±1 dB)
(consider attenuation of cable).
6.3
If cap is not removed and coax cable is connected parallel to mixer to the VCO-branch, a level of approx. -24
dBm (±1dB) should be measured due to decreased load resistance.
7.
Check of VCO
7.1
Adjust HM5011 to Zero Scan, center frequency to 500MHz.
7.2
Remove Cap C14 (22pF), connect one side to attenuator output, other side stand up in the air.
7.3
Connect Cap side sticking up in the air to center conductor of 50 Ohm cable. Solder shielding of cable directly
next to Cap to ground. Connect other end of Cap to Analyzer input (i.e. Advantest R3361A). Start 1.35GHz -
Stop 2.35GHz reference level: 0dBm.
7.4
VCO signal which can be observed on the test analyzer has to shift according to center frequency (tuning
voltage). Tuning range has to be at least from 1350 to 2350 Mhz. continuously and without interruption. It
should not go under absolute level of +7dBm (coax cable of 1 mtr. has 1-2 dB of attenuation at 2GHz). Level
has to be between +7 dBm and +10 dBm.
7.5
Connect coax cable parallel to 1st mixer to VCO-branch. A level of +5 dBm to +8 dBm due to decreased load
resistance over frequency band.
8.
Check of Attenuators:
8.1
Set -30dB attenuation to Tuner and to 0dB attenuation to TG.
8.2
Set Center Frequency to 500MHz, 100MHz/Div. span.
8.3
Connect tracking generator to tuner input.
8.4
TG-line has to be visible.
8.5
Switch on additional attenuators. Attenuation for each attenuator switch has to be 10dB (±1 dB)
9.
TG Level Adjustment:
9.1
Connect TG to reference analyzer.
9.2
Set HM5011 to Zero Scan and 500MHz Center Frequency.
9.3
Release all attenuator buttons of TG (0-dBm) and turn TG-level to maximum.
9.4
Adjust amplitude to +1dBm with Pot RV4 on TG.
9.5
turn TG-level to minimum.
9.6
Adjust amplitude to -10dBm with Pot RV3 on TG.
9.7
Amplitude has to be adjustable now between +1dB and -10dB.
10.
Final Check
10.1 Position of TG-level has to align in both bandwidths (400kHz and 20kHz). If necessary, align with IF-Amp.
10.2 TG-level knob has to be adjustable from +1 to -10dBm.
